Marie Stopes Kenya is an affiliate of Marie Stopes International, fully responsible for development and implementation of its programme in Kenya. 
MSK engages in family planning (FP) and sexual reproductive health care (SRH) through various interventions, in collaboration with Government of Kenya (GoK), various implementation partners and other stakeholders. 
These interventions include the management of 26 medical centers country-wide, 15 outreach teams, and engaging with nearly 300 social franchising partners. 
Its programme is supported by a wide range of donors, including DfID, The Packard Foundation, Bill and Melinda Gates Foundation, AusAid and other Marie Stopes affiliates.
